KnowledgeStorm: KnowledgeStorm gives professionals access to extensive information to help them make informed decisions about technology. This website is filled with free, up-to-date white papers which are great areas to pull market research information from. You will want to keep in mind that most companies release white papers not only to educate their audience but to also act as a lead generation tool. So you’ll want to stick with the facts and statistics, and beware of marketing spin. With all that said, they are great sources for current industry trends.
